Exhaust elbow 150, 90° with support 48888959
Solution for flue gas systems with a diameter of 150 mm
This component is a specialist 90-degree flue gas elbow designed for flue gas exhaust systems with a nominal diameter of 150 mm. Its key design feature is an integrated support, which significantly facilitates installation and ensures connection stability under challenging installation conditions. Thanks to this solution, installers can mount pipe sections more quickly and securely, eliminating the risk of deformation caused by the pipe's own weight or system vibrations.
Application and Structural Benefits
This component is primarily used in De Dietrich gas boilers and other devices requiring flue gas exhaust through large-diameter pipes. The integrated support is not merely an accessory—it serves a load-bearing function, allowing the flue pipe to be safely suspended without the need for additional brackets immediately adjacent to the bend.
- Simplified installation: The support enables precise 90° angle alignment and quick connection with other system components.
- Structural safety: Eliminates the risk of pipe sagging at the bend, which is critical for the airtightness of the entire flue gas system.
- Compatibility: Perfectly suited for systems requiring a 150 mm diameter, ensuring optimal flue gas flow.
Compliance and Product Specifics
The product is part of the BDR (De Dietrich) structural range, guaranteeing compliance with boiler manufacturer requirements and safety standards for ventilation and flue gas installations. The material composition and bend geometry have been selected to withstand temperatures characteristic of continuous operation in both condensing and traditional boilers.
Please note that during installation, care must be taken not to damage the gaskets or protective coating of the component while tightening connections. The support should be used as a bearing point for the entire pipe section, minimizing load on adjacent system components. This simple yet effective solution extends the service life of the entire installation and reduces the risk of failures resulting from improper force distribution within the flue gas duct.
